@techreport{TR-IC-13-21, number = {IC-13-21}, author = {Adilson Luiz Bonifacio and Arnaldo Vieira Moura}, title = {Necessity and Sufficiency for Checking m-Completeness of Test Suites}, month = {September}, year = {2013}, institution = {Institute of Computing, University of Campinas}, note = {In English, 15 pages. \par\selectlanguage{english}\textbf{Abstract} Test suite generation for Finite State Machines (FSM) has been largely investigated. Some of the previous work in this area found necessary, but not sufficient, conditions for the automatic generation of test suites for this class of models. Yet other set of previous studies obtained sufficient, but not necessary, conditions for the same problem. Many earlier works imposed several conditions upon the specification or on the implementation models. Here, we describe necessary and sufficient conditions for the automatic generation of $m$-complete test suites when the specification and implementation are modeled as FSMs. Further, we impose only weak \emph{a priori} restrictions on the models, such as determinism and completeness of implementation models. We do not require reduced models nor complete specifications. } }
